Rating: 5 out of 5 stars - Arrived quickly, works fine
I ordered from flash_memory two days ago, it arrived this morning and so far it's working great. They charge a lot for shipping (five pounds for a little memory card!), but if you add this to the price of the card, you still get a better price than you would in a store.

UPDATE: This is a 2GB card, but when I connected my FujiFilm FinePix F480 to my computer (I'm running Windows Vista), only the first 1GB of pictures showed up. The others were still on the camera, but the computer couldn't see them. But once I downloaded the first 1GB of pictures to my computer and deleted them from the camera, disconnected the camera from the computer and reconnected it, I was able to download the rest of the pictures. This may be Windows Vista's fault, it may be the camera's fault, or it may be the card's fault, I don't know. But since I can still download all the pictures onto my computer, even if I have to go a somewhat roundabout way to get all of them, it's not a serious problem.
